Rules to Study 10–12 Hours Without Burning Out🥵 1️⃣ Don’t Study 12 Hours From Day 1 * Start with 8 hours * Increase by 1 hour every 4–5 days 2️⃣ Use the 50–10 Rule * Study 50 minutes * Break 10 minutes�After 3 sessions → take a 30-minute long break 3️⃣ Divide Subjects Smartly * Morning → Tough subjects (Polity, Economy, Optional) * Afternoon → Moderate * Night → Revision / MCQs 4️⃣ No Phone Rule * Keep phone in another room * Use Forest app / airplane mode 5️⃣ Sleep is Non-Negotiable * 6.5–7 hours minimum * Without sleep → 12 hours becomes useless 🕒 10–12 Hour Time Table 🌅 Morning (High Energy Zone) 5:00 AM – Wake up�5:30 – 7:30 AM (2 hrs) → Core Subject 1 📚�7:30 – 8:00 AM → Breakfast + break�8:00 – 10:00 AM (2 hrs) → Core Subject 2📚 ✅ Morning total: 4 hours 🌤 Afternoon (Medium Energy) 10:30 – 12:30 PM (2 hrs) → Subject 3 📚�12:30 – 1:30 PM → Lunch + rest�1:30 – 3:00 PM (1.5 hrs)→ Current Affairs 📚 ✅ Afternoon total: 3.5 hours 🌇 Evening (Productivity Dip – Use Smartly) 4:00 – 5:30 PM (1.5 hrs) → MCQs / Practice�6:00 – 7:00 PM (1 hr) → Revision ✅ Evening total: 2.5 hours 🌙 Night (Light Work) 8:00 – 9:00 PM (1 hr) → Quick revision / Mapping / Flashcards #study #studytips #studyschedule #reels #studymotivation

Realistic 12-Hour Study Schedule⬇️⬇️ 🌅 7:00 AM - Wake Up & Morning Routine • Hydrate & light movement (stretch, walk) • Quick journaling or mindful breathing 📚 8:00 AM - 10:30 AM - Deep Focus Study (2.5 hrs) • Hardest subject or most mentally demanding task • Pomodoro: 50 min study + 10 min break if needed ☕ 10:30 AM - 10:50 AM - Short Break (20 mins) • Hydrate, have tea/coffee • Avoid scrolling—step away from your study space 📝 10:50 AM - 1:00 PM - Second Study Session (2 hrs 10 mins) • Practice questions or problem-solving • Use active recall & writing methods 🍽️ 1:00 PM - 2:00 PM - Lunch & Long Break (1 hr) • Move around, listen to music, step outside • NO screens for mindless scrolling—rest your brain 📖 2:00 PM - 4:30 PM - Third Study Session (2.5 hrs) • Moderate difficulty topics • Revise notes, work on weak areas • Practice papers if needed ☁️ 4:30 PM - 5:00 PM - Break (30 mins) • Power nap, snack, or light movement • Journaling/mindfulness for 5 mins 📚 5:00 PM - 7:00 PM - Fourth Study Session (2 hrs) • Revision or completing pending tasks • Active recall, flashcards, summarization 🌿 7:00 PM - 7:30 PM - Evening Break (30 mins) • Walk/stretch • Light snack (nuts/fruits) 📖 7:30 PM - 9:30 PM - Fifth Study Session (2 hrs) • Lighter topics, reviewing mistakes • Wind down with easy revision, not heavy learning 🌙 9:30 PM Onwards - Relax & Prepare for Tomorrow • Dinner + no screens before bed • Journal wins of the day, set goals for tomorrow • Sleep by 10:30-11:00 PM for full recovery ✨ Key Tips for the Day ✔ Phone on Do Not Disturb during study ✔ Keep water nearby for hydration ✔ Avoid studying in bed (separate spaces) ✔ Use Pomodoro (50/10 or 90/20) if focus dips ✔ Short breaks are as important as study time. #studymotivation #studytips #studytricks #medicalstudent #neet

Realistic 10-Hour Study Schedule ✨️7:00 AM – Wake Up ✨️8:00 AM - 10:00 AM – Deep Focus Study Session (2 hours) •Hardest subject or topic (Concept-heavy) •Use Pomodoro: 50 min study + 10 min break if needed ✨️10:00 AM - 10:15 AM – Short Break (15 mins) • Hydrate, maybe have tea/coffee ✨️10:15 AM - 12:15 PM – Second Study Session (2 hours) • Practice questions / problem-solving • Keep it active, like writing or quizzing yourself • Again, Pomodoro cycles if your brain starts lagging ✨️12:15 PM - 1:15 PM – Lunch + Long Break (1 hour) • Step away from your study space • Light movement, maybe music • Don't use this time to scroll aimlessly—rest your brain! ✨️1:15 PM - 3:15 PM – Third Study Session (2 hours) • Moderate difficulty topics • Revise notes or do active recall • Practice papers if applicable ✨️3:15 PM - 3:45 PM – Break (30 mins) • Power nap or relax • Snack and hydrate • Optional: Journaling or mindfulness for 5 mins ✨️3:45 PM - 5:45 PM – Fourth Study Session (2 hours) • Revision or completing pending tasks • Active recall, flashcards, or mind maps • Summarize what you’ve learned so far ✨️5:45 PM - 6:15 PM – Evening Break (30 mins) • Go for a walk • Stretch • Light snack (nuts/fruits) ✨️6:15 PM - 8:15 PM – Fifth Study Session (2 hours) • Lighter topics, review mistakes from practice papers • Wind down with easy revision, not heavy learning • Prep tasks for tomorrow ✨️8:15 PM Onwards • Dinner • Relax—no more study • Journal wins of the day, set goals for tomorrow • Sleep by 10-10:30 PM for full recovery ✨️Key Tips for the Day: • Phone on Do Not Disturb during study • Keep water nearby • Don’t study in bed! Separate spaces • Pomodoro (50/10 or 90/20) if focus dips • Short breaks are as important as study time.
